Types of Cheap Health Insurance Plans

There are several types of cheap health insurance plans available:

Short-Term Health Insurance Plans

Short-term health insurance plans provide coverage for a limited period of time, usually up to 12 months. These plans are designed for those who need coverage for a short period of time, such as during a transition period between jobs or while waiting for other coverage to begin.

Short-term health insurance plans have lower premiums than other types of health insurance plans, but they also have limited coverage. They do not cover pre-existing conditions, and they may not cover certain treatments or medications.

Short-term health insurance plans are a good option for those who need temporary coverage and cannot afford expensive plans.

Catastrophic Health Insurance Plans

Catastrophic health insurance plans provide coverage for major medical emergencies, such as hospitalization and surgery. These plans have lower premiums than other types of health insurance plans, but they also have higher deductibles.

Deductibles are the amount you have to pay out of pocket before your insurance starts to cover medical expenses. Catastrophic health insurance plans have higher deductibles, which means you will have to pay more out of pocket before your insurance starts to cover medical expenses.

Catastrophic health insurance plans are a good option for those who are healthy and do not need frequent medical care.

Medicaid

Medicaid is a government program that provides health insurance for those who cannot afford it. Medicaid is designed for low-income individuals and families, and it provides basic medical coverage at no cost.

Medicaid covers a wide range of medical services, including hospitalization, doctor visits, and prescription drugs. However, not all states participate in Medicaid, and eligibility requirements vary by state.

Medicaid is a good option for those who cannot afford any other type of health insurance.

Health Savings Account (HSA)

A Health Savings Account (HSA) is a type of savings account that can be used to pay for medical expenses. HSAs are designed to work with high-deductible health insurance plans.

High-deductible health insurance plans have lower premiums but higher deductibles. The money saved on premiums can be deposited into an HSA, which can be used to pay for medical expenses.

HSAs have tax benefits, and the money in the account rolls over from year to year. HSAs are a good option for those who are healthy and do not need frequent medical care.

How to Find Cheap Health Insurance Plans

There are several ways to find cheap health insurance plans:

Health Insurance Marketplace

The Health Insurance Marketplace is a government website that allows you to compare different health insurance plans and enroll in a plan that fits your needs and budget.

The Health Insurance Marketplace offers subsidies for those who cannot afford health insurance, which can reduce the cost of premiums and out-of-pocket expenses.

It is important to compare different health insurance plans on the Health Insurance Marketplace to find the one that fits your budget and provides the coverage you need.

Employer-Sponsored Health Insurance Plans

Many employers offer health insurance plans to their employees. These plans often have lower premiums than individual health insurance plans because the employer pays a portion of the premium.

Employer-sponsored health insurance plans also have more comprehensive coverage than individual health insurance plans, which means you will have more benefits and protections.

It is important to compare the cost and coverage of employer-sponsored health insurance plans with individual health insurance plans to find the best option for you.

Insurance Agents and Brokers

Insurance agents and brokers can help you find and compare different health insurance plans. They can provide information about different plans and help you enroll in a plan that fits your needs and budget.

Insurance agents and brokers are regulated by state laws, which means they are required to act in your best interest and provide you with accurate information about health insurance plans.

It is important to work with a reputable insurance agent or broker to ensure that you get the best deal on health insurance.
